The paper describes the design, construction and service performance of the Sutton Coldfield television station built by the British Broad-casting Corporation as a first step in the extension of its television service to the provinces.The relation of the operating channel of Sutton Coldfield to the overall frequency-allocation plan for the 41–68-Mc/s band used for television broadcasting in the United Kingdom and the reasons for adopting a vestigial-sideband characteristic for the vision transmission are briefly discussed.The complete vision and sound transmitting equipment is described and its performance characteristics are stated. The considerations governing the design of the aerial-mast system, the vision-and-sound-combining diplexer and the transmission lines are also discussed, and details are given of the construction used and the performance obtained.

The paper is concerned with the design, construction and performance of the vestigial-sideband filter circuit installed at the Sutton Coldfield television station in 1949, operating on a vision carrier-frequency of 61.75 Mc/s and a sound carrier-frequency of 58.25 Mc/s.An outline of the specification of the filter is given as well as the reason for the choice of a complementary constant-resistance network filter of the Norton typs for this purpose. The basic design formulae relevant to the network chosen are given, with information on the inversion and replacement of lumped elements by coaxial lines.The practical circuit adopted is given, as well as the measured results showing the agreement between its performance and that of the idealized network.Finally, reference is made to the construction of the filter and to the ancillary components of the installation, comprising the absorber load, the standing-wave detector and the change-over switch.
